About this property

Need a third bedroom? This loft overlooking the living room can be easily converted to give you the extra space you've been looking for. One-of-a-kind craftsmanship meets a peaceful canyon setting in this distinctive Timbercreek Canyon home, where deer are often seen and nature surrounds you from every window. Vaulted ceilings elevate the spacious living area, flowing seamlessly into dining. Kitchen features new windows, a cozy breakfast nook, and repurposed wood from the historic Capitol Hotel throughout. Enjoy patios on both sides. Updates include Class 4 roof, newer gas line, storm doors, LeafFilter gutters, and 2018 well pump. Includes 8x18 shed, gated amenities, and adjacent lot available. A rare find offering character, privacy, and flexible living in a serene setting. of the historic Capitol Hotel and repurposed the wood throughout the home, including ceilings, cabinetry, baseboards, doors, hardware, mirrors, and the fireplace mantle, giving the home warmth and character that cannot be replicated. Outdoor patio areas on both sides of the home extend the living space into the serene surroundings. Recent updates include a newer gas line, Class 4 roof, all new storm doors, LeafFilter gutter protection, and a well pump replaced in 2018, fed by the Santa Rosa aquifer. Additional features include an 8x18 shed with a built-in workbench and access to gated community amenities including a park, pavilion, tennis court, and new fire department community center. A unique blend of character, functionality, and thoughtful updates in a gated Timbercreek Canyon setting, offering privacy, flexible living space, and access to community amenities. The lot adjacent to this property at 0 N Timbercreek Drive, can also be purchased.

Texas

Living in Texas means access to four of the nation’s most dynamic metro economies — Dallas–Fort Worth’s corporate and logistics powerhouse, Houston’s global energy and medical hub, Austin’s tech-driven and culturally iconic Live Music Capital of the World, and San Antonio’s historic yet steadily expanding military and healthcare center. The state blends economic scale with cultural significance, rooted in independence, entrepreneurship, and a strong sense of place — from Friday night football to world-renowned barbecue and music festivals. For homebuyers, Texas offers comparatively attainable housing, no personal income tax, and master-planned communities built around space and convenience; for investors, continued population growth, business relocation, and diversified industries create sustained demand across urban cores, suburbs, and emerging secondary markets.
